    Hello there everyone. I am trying to burn a file onto a dvd-r using the TMPGEnc Dvd Author. When I try to add the file, it says, "This is an illegal video file. For DVD standard you can only use MPEG-1 video or MPEG-2 video." The file I'm trying to burn is a dvd-rip-xvid. How do I encode it to an MPEG-1 using this program so that'll copy? Thanks for the help! Sorry if I posted this thread in the wrong section.

    You can't add avi file to TDA <sigh>. You must convert it to mpeg-2 with TMPGEnc or other mpeg-2 encoders. Check out the guides on this site.
